Apa Itu Optimasi Dalam IoT

“Bayangin deh, semua perangkat di rumah atau kantor kamu bisa saling ngobrol dan bekerja tanpa hambatan. Nah, biar semuanya berjalan mulus, penting banget yang namanya optimasi dalam IoT. Yuk, kita bahas lebih dalam soal ini!”

Apa Itu Optimasi Dalam IoT?

Optimasi dalam Internet of Things (IoT) merujuk pada proses meningkatkan efisiensi sistem IoT dalam hal penggunaan sumber daya, performa, dan kemampuan untuk beradaptasi dengan berbagai kondisi. Optimasi ini sangat penting untuk memastikan perangkat IoT berfungsi secara optimal dalam berbagai lingkungan, seperti rumah pintar, industri, kesehatan, hingga kota cerdas. Dalam optimasi IoT, faktor-faktor seperti konsumsi daya, bandwidth, waktu respons, dan keamanan adalah aspek yang harus diperhatikan.

Pentingnya Optimasi dalam IoT

Optimasi dalam IoT memiliki peranan penting karena sistem IoT umumnya melibatkan banyak perangkat yang saling terhubung dan beroperasi secara bersamaan. Tanpa optimasi, kinerja sistem IoT dapat menurun drastis karena adanya bottleneck dalam komunikasi, konsumsi daya yang berlebihan, atau bahkan kerentanan keamanan. Dengan optimasi yang tepat, perangkat IoT dapat bekerja lebih efisien, memperpanjang umur perangkat, serta meningkatkan kualitas data yang dikumpulkan dan dianalisis oleh sistem.

Faktor-Faktor Penting dalam Optimasi IoT

Terdapat beberapa faktor utama yang perlu diperhatikan dalam optimasi IoT, di antaranya adalah:

1. Konsumsi Energi

Karena sebagian besar perangkat IoT menggunakan baterai sebagai sumber daya, konsumsi energi menjadi salah satu aspek yang sangat penting untuk dioptimalkan. Mengurangi konsumsi daya perangkat tidak hanya memperpanjang masa pakai baterai tetapi juga mengurangi biaya perawatan. Salah satu cara untuk mengoptimalkan konsumsi energi adalah dengan menggunakan algoritma yang lebih efisien atau menggunakan protokol komunikasi yang hemat daya seperti Zigbee atau LoRaWAN.

Baca Juga  Apa Saja Komponen Dalam Jaringan

2. Bandwidth dan Latensi

Kinerja sistem IoT sangat bergantung pada seberapa cepat perangkat dapat saling berkomunikasi dan mentransfer data. Latensi rendah dan penggunaan bandwidth yang efisien adalah kunci untuk memastikan bahwa data yang dihasilkan oleh perangkat IoT dapat dikirimkan dan diproses tepat waktu. Optimasi bandwidth dapat dilakukan dengan kompresi data, sementara pengurangan latensi bisa dicapai dengan memperbaiki routing atau menggunakan server lokal (edge computing) untuk memproses data.

3. Keamanan

Sistem IoT rentan terhadap serangan siber karena banyak perangkat yang terhubung dalam satu jaringan. Oleh karena itu, optimasi keamanan menjadi sangat penting. Penggunaan enkripsi data, otentikasi yang kuat, serta pemantauan jaringan secara real-time dapat meningkatkan tingkat keamanan pada sistem IoT. Selain itu, pembaruan perangkat lunak secara berkala sangat dibutuhkan untuk menutup celah keamanan yang mungkin muncul.

4. Skalabilitas

Optimasi juga mencakup kemampuan sistem IoT untuk beradaptasi dan berkembang seiring dengan bertambahnya jumlah perangkat. Dalam sistem yang tidak dioptimalkan, penambahan perangkat baru bisa menyebabkan penurunan kinerja secara keseluruhan. Optimasi skalabilitas bertujuan agar sistem IoT dapat menampung perangkat lebih banyak tanpa mengorbankan performa.

5. Analisis Data

Data yang dihasilkan oleh perangkat IoT dapat sangat besar dan beragam. Tanpa optimasi, analisis data bisa menjadi lambat dan tidak akurat. Dengan optimasi yang tepat, data dapat diolah lebih cepat dan dengan akurasi yang lebih tinggi. Penggunaan teknologi seperti machine learning dan kecerdasan buatan (AI) juga bisa membantu mengoptimalkan analisis data pada sistem IoT.

Metode Optimasi dalam IoT

Untuk mencapai optimasi dalam sistem IoT, ada beberapa metode yang dapat diterapkan:

1. Edge Computing

Edge computing adalah salah satu metode optimasi yang memindahkan sebagian proses komputasi dan penyimpanan data ke perangkat terdekat (edge) seperti gateway atau router, daripada mengirimkan semua data ke cloud. Dengan ini, latensi dapat dikurangi secara signifikan dan bandwidth yang digunakan juga lebih efisien.

Baca Juga  Apa Itu Mikrotik Winbox

2. Load Balancing

Load balancing digunakan untuk mendistribusikan beban kerja secara merata di antara beberapa perangkat atau server. Dengan demikian, tidak ada satu perangkat atau server yang bekerja terlalu keras, yang bisa menyebabkan kegagalan sistem. Load balancing sangat penting dalam jaringan IoT yang besar untuk menjaga stabilitas dan performa.

3. Protokol Hemat Energi

Dalam sistem IoT, penggunaan protokol komunikasi yang hemat energi sangat penting untuk mengoptimalkan penggunaan daya. Protokol seperti Zigbee, LoRa, dan NB-IoT dirancang khusus untuk perangkat yang memerlukan konsumsi daya rendah dengan cakupan jarak jauh. Penggunaan protokol ini membantu menjaga keseimbangan antara konsumsi daya dan kebutuhan jaringan.

4. Algoritma Kompresi Data

Untuk mengurangi penggunaan bandwidth dan mempercepat transmisi data, algoritma kompresi data sangat berguna. Algoritma ini dapat mengurangi ukuran data sebelum dikirim, sehingga mengurangi beban pada jaringan. Optimasi ini sangat bermanfaat dalam sistem IoT yang mengumpulkan dan mengirim data dalam jumlah besar.

Tantangan dalam Optimasi IoT

Walaupun optimasi IoT sangat diperlukan, ada beberapa tantangan yang harus dihadapi dalam prosesnya. Salah satunya adalah keragaman perangkat yang terhubung dalam jaringan IoT, yang masing-masing mungkin memiliki kebutuhan dan keterbatasan yang berbeda. Selain itu, masalah interoperabilitas antara berbagai platform dan protokol juga dapat menjadi hambatan dalam optimasi. Penanganan terhadap tantangan ini membutuhkan pendekatan yang komprehensif dan penggunaan teknologi yang fleksibel.

Manfaat Optimasi IoT

Optimasi dalam IoT membawa banyak manfaat bagi pengguna, baik individu maupun industri. Beberapa manfaat utamanya meliputi:

1. Penghematan Biaya

Dengan optimasi yang tepat, konsumsi daya dan sumber daya dapat diminimalkan, yang berarti pengeluaran operasional akan lebih rendah. Hal ini sangat penting terutama bagi perusahaan yang mengoperasikan banyak perangkat IoT dalam skala besar.

Baca Juga  Program Studi TKJ

2. Peningkatan Keamanan

Optimasi juga membantu meningkatkan keamanan perangkat IoT dengan memperkuat enkripsi, autentikasi, dan pemantauan jaringan. Ini sangat penting untuk mencegah serangan siber yang dapat merusak atau mencuri data dari perangkat IoT.

3. Peningkatan Efisiensi Operasional

Dengan optimasi, sistem IoT dapat berfungsi lebih efisien, mempercepat waktu respon, serta meningkatkan produktivitas. Dalam lingkungan industri, ini bisa berarti peningkatan output produksi dan pengurangan waktu henti perangkat.

Optimasi dalam IoT sangat penting untuk memastikan bahwa perangkat dan sistem yang saling terhubung ini dapat bekerja dengan efisien, aman, dan andal. Dengan mempertimbangkan faktor-faktor seperti konsumsi energi, keamanan, bandwidth, dan latensi, serta menerapkan metode optimasi yang tepat seperti edge computing dan load balancing, sistem IoT dapat berjalan lebih baik dan membawa banyak manfaat bagi penggunanya. Jadi, jika Anda menggunakan atau mengembangkan solusi IoT, pertimbangkan untuk melakukan optimasi pada sistem Anda agar mendapatkan performa terbaik.

“`

Leave a Comment